Multi-Sensor GPS Data Logging System
The Aaronia GPS Logger (503/035) represents the world's first standalone data logger integrating six cutting-edge sensors within an ultra-compact 88-gram package. This professional-grade instrument was specifically developed for RF measurement applications where precise position and orientation documentation is critical.Integrated Sensor Suite
Sensor Type | Specification | Resolution/Accuracy |
---|---|---|
GPS Receiver | 66 Channel, -165 dBm sensitivity | 1.8m (CEP95) |
Digital Compass | 3D/Triaxial, ±8 Oe range | 1-2 degree precision |
Accelerometer | 3D/Triaxial, ±2/4/8g ranges | 4mg resolution |
Gyro/Tilt Sensor | 3D/Triaxial, ±2000 °/sec | 14 LSB per °/sec |
Altimeter/Pressure | 260-1260 mbar range | 20cm height resolution |
Temperature | -20°C to +45°C range | Environmental monitoring |
High-Speed Data Acquisition
The logger achieves exceptional data rates up to 35 complete sensor readings per second, capturing all parameters simultaneously with microsecond-accurate timestamps. At maximum rate, the system generates approximately 50MB/hour of uncompressed data, enabling detailed analysis of rapid position and orientation changes during mobile RF measurements. RF Measurement Integration
Originally designed for Aaronia's antenna systems, the GPS Logger creates comprehensive "RF heat maps" by correlating signal measurements with precise position and orientation data. The tilt sensor and digital compass enable accurate documentation of antenna inclination and azimuth during field strength measurements.GPS Logger mounted on HyperLOG antenna during field measurement

Power Management & Storage
The internal 800mAh LiPo battery provides up to 7 hours continuous operation at full logging rate. USB connectivity enables unlimited recording time whilst simultaneously charging the battery. The removable microSD card (up to 2GB) offers flexible storage options: Storage Capacity: 2GB microSD provides approximately 2 days continuous recording at 35 logs/second, or weeks/months at lower data rates.
Operating Modes
- Standalone Logging: Independent operation with microSD card storage
- USB Streaming: Real-time data transmission to PC/Linux/Mac
- File Transfer: Download stored data via USB connection

Physical Specifications
Parameter | Value | Notes |
---|---|---|
Dimensions | 102 x 42 x 21mm | Compact handheld size |
Weight | 88g with battery | Lightweight for mobile use |
Battery Life | 7 hours maximum rate | Rechargeable LiPo |
Shock Tolerance | 10,000g | Ruggedised design |
Mounting | Standard 1/4" tripod | Universal compatibility |
